This seems to be a network issue when Xcode tried to fetch the package, but not something caused by the package itself. If that's not the case, you could try removing the affected packages from the list of "Recently Used" in Xcode by right-clicking and choosing "Remove Package", or just try wiping the whole SPM caches directory altogether: rm -rf ~/Library/Caches/org.swift.swiftpm/ In any case, this issue is not something we have control of. |
